I don't know how I feel about this one. I love books in verse and I am a big fan of Ellen Hopkins. I just don't know about this particular book, maybe it is the topic that is giving pause. It was a hard book to read, one of a girl that was abused by her father. It was so vivid and real. This is a story that happens in the real world more then we would like to hear.
